ACE- Advance Consulting for Education: TESOL Certificate Course

Category
The ACE TESOL Certification gives participants the qualifications to teach English abroad or in Canada. The programme has many highlights: * An affordable ESL teaching credential * 100 hours of classroom instruction * A 20-hour practicum (a 10-hour practicum option is also available) * A strong focus on practical teaching skills * Based upon the most current teaching theory and methodologies * Learn through pair work, small group work, teaching demonstrations and discussions * Experienced, energetic and qualified trainers * Offered at various locations across Canada * Offered intensively over 4 weeks, or part-time over 9, 14 or 16 weeks Advanced certificates are also available once the initial TESOL course has been completed.

Organization details

Founded in 2001, ACE provides English language teaching training solutions. Their TESOL Certificate and TESOL Diploma meet the requirements of TESL Canada, the national organization for English language teaching professionals.
